1972 Mercedes-Benz 450SL 4.5L fuel injector control VIN: 0441200472
First of all thanks to all who replied. We found that this was a technician error problem. After we replaced the contacts in the distributor, we installed the distributor two teeth off. Once we corrected our problem the vehicle started right up. Again thanks.
